Federal Courts Now Available for Trade Secret Misappropriation Claims
Monday, 08 August 2016
by Kaiser Wahab
On May 11, 2016, President Obama publicly signed into law the Defend Trade Secrets Act (the “DTSA”), a long anticipated piece of legislation that creates a federal cause of action for trade secret misappropriation claims.
